Sohle
German
Etymology
From Middle High German sole, from Old High German sola. Cognate with Hunsrik Sohl.
Pronunciation
- IPA(key): /ˈzoːlə/
- Rhymes: -oːlə
- Hyphenation: Soh‧le
- Homophone: Sole
Noun
Sohle f (genitive Sohle, plural Sohlen)
- sole (of the foot/shoe)
- auf leisen Sohlen ― on tiptoe
- vom Scheitel bis zur Sohle ― from top to toe
